Catalytic Lewis and Br?nsted acid syn-diastereoselective benzylic substitutions of α-hydroxy-β-nitro- and α-hydroxy-β-azido-alkyl arenes

A series of alkyl and alkenyl p-methoxy arenes containing α,β-disubstituted diamino and amino alcohol groups were synthesized from β-nitro and β-azido benzylic alcohols in the presence of AuCl3 as catalyst. The formation of predominantly syn-disubstituted products were rationalized on the basis of mechanistic considerations and transition state models relying on A1,3-allylic strain. The products could have utility in the design of medicinally relevant compounds and as chiral ligands for asymmetric catalysis. A new synthesis of (+)-sertraline (Zoloft) was achieved.
Kinetic diastereomer differentiation in Au(III)- and Bi(III)-catalyzed benzylic arylation: Concise and stereocontrolled synthesis of 2-amino-1,1-diarylalkanes

Benzylic alcohols carrying an adjacent α-nitro or α-azido group on the alkane chain are converted into syn-1,1-diaryl-2-nitro- and 2-azidoalkanes with electron-rich arenes in stereoselective reactions catalyzed by Bronsted and Lewis acids. Gold(III) chloride and bismuth(III) triflate were found to be especially efficient as catalysts, showing kinetically controlled differentiation in the reactivity of diastereomeric α-substituted benzyl alcohols. Applications to therapeutically relevant syn- and anti- 2-amino-1,1-diarylalkanes are projected.
